Expenses
The outflow of money or assets to another entity as a result of a company's operations or activities intended to generate revenue.
Stockholders' Equity
The residual interest in the assets of a corporation after deducting liabilities, representing owner’s equity in the company.
Total Liabilities
The combined amount of obligations and debts a company owes to outside parties that must be repaid.
Total Assets
The sum of all resources owned by a company, valued at cost or market value on the balance sheet, representing the company's total owned resources.
